Requirements
  • Bachelor’s degree in Business Administration, Health Care Administration, or other related field AND one year (1) of experience in a healthcare setting AND One year (1) year of supervisory/management experience; OR
  • High School diploma or equivalent AND Three years (3) of experience in a healthcare setting AND One year (1) of supervisory/ management experience.
Responsibilities
  • Plans, implements, manages and evaluates the delivery of operational processes as it relates to patient care in accordance with the policy and procedures, philosophy and mission.
  • Ensures all ambulatory registration and centralized scheduling staff provide quality, effective service that is consistent with relevant policies, procedures and access and service standards.
  • Works closely with staff and peers to identify opportunities to improve patient processes.
  • Facilitates the development of organizational policies and procedures and ensures compliance.
  • Promotes customer satisfaction in a professional, constructive manner.
  • Collaborates with leadership, Ancillary Services & Ambulatory Clinics to ensure program goals are established and achieved.
  • Responsible for the management, organization and delegation of operational aspects within the ambulatory clinical sites to ensure effective, efficient delivery of services.
  • In conjunction with leadership and in accordance with mission and goals, determines the service needs in terms of patient and staff requirements. Assures that staff provides patient focused care. Resolves patient care issues as identified.
  • Reviews outcomes and evaluates operational systems to ensure ongoing improvement.
  • Creates a work environment that promotes continuous quality improvement, team building and ongoing personal development.
  • Collaborates with medical staff and other personnel in promoting and planning optimal patient services. Collaborates regularly with physicians and ancillary service providers to review practices, services and resolve issues.
  • In conjunction with leadership, selects, hires, terminates, managers and evaluates the effectiveness of employees on a continuous basis. Promotes teamwork, contributing to positive employee morale. Performs performance reviews as assigned. Coaches and counsels to correct identified performance deficiencies. Establishes goals and provides follow-up within established Human Resources policies. Ensures compliance with policies and ensures staff meet the established access and service standards. Devises communication system to keep all personnel informed of operations.
  • Fosters a competent staff through the provision of orientation, in-services, continuing education programs and professional development.
  • With oversight of leadership, develops and monitors the ambulatory operations, call center, budgets for personnel, materials and services. Assures cost effective staffing patterns, reviews trends and variances to develop long range plans for budget needs.
  • Participates in committees, representing ambulatory sites of service as requested and completes additional projects as assigned.
  • Responsible for the oversight of per-certification, authorization and verification functions to ensure registration and billing compliance, in conjunction with all organization management and providers.
  • Tracks key performance measures/success factors (quality, financial outcomes, productivity, etc.) to maximize ambulatory suites of service contribution to WVUHS.
  • Acts as a liaison with both internal and external customers, agencies and service lines.
  • Assists leadership with implementing new processes and procedures for all ambulatory sites of service and call center areas or as assigned. Assists in clinical business development and program expansion.
  • Facilitates and implements key operational initiatives relating to quality, patient satisfaction and employee engagement. Actively assists with performance improvement processes.
Desired Qualifications
  • Master’s Degree in Business Administration or related field
  • Three (3) years of experience in healthcare setting
  • Certification and proficiency status within Prelude and Physician Clinic Registration revenue cycle readiness.
